AI Is Becoming the Brain Behind Modern Defense Systems

For years, military technology mainly focused on:

  • stronger weapons,

  • faster aircraft,

  • stealth systems,

  • and advanced missiles.

But today, data and intelligence are becoming just as important as physical weapons.

Modern military operations generate enormous amounts of information every second:

  • satellite images,

  • drone footage,

  • radar signals,

  • communication data,

  • and battlefield reports.

Humans alone cannot process that information fast enough.

That’s where AI becomes extremely valuable.

Artificial intelligence systems can analyze huge amounts of data within seconds and help military teams:

  • identify threats,

  • track targets,

  • detect unusual activity,

  • and respond faster during critical situations.

According to military officials referenced in USA TODAY, AI tools are already helping support operations in real-world scenarios.

The Biggest Fear: Autonomous Weapons


Image


As military AI becomes more advanced, ethical concerns are growing rapidly.

The biggest fear involves autonomous weapons:
machines capable of selecting and attacking targets with minimal human involvement.

Critics warn that allowing AI systems to make life-and-death decisions could become extremely dangerous.

Some experts worry about:

  • accidental targeting errors,

  • hacking risks,

  • AI malfunctions,

  • and loss of human accountability.

Others fear a future global arms race where countries aggressively develop autonomous weapons simply because rival nations are doing the same.

That concern has already triggered international debates about regulating AI-powered military systems.

Several organizations are calling for stricter global rules before the technology becomes impossible to control.


AI Is Also Transforming Cyber Warfare

Military AI isn’t only about physical combat.

Cyber warfare has become another major battlefield.

Governments now face constant threats involving:

  • hacking,

  • cyber espionage,

  • infrastructure attacks,

  • and digital sabotage.

AI systems are increasingly being used to:

  • detect cyber threats,

  • monitor networks,

  • identify suspicious behavior,

  • and respond to attacks faster than humans can.

Some experts believe future cyber conflicts could heavily depend on AI-versus-AI battles happening entirely inside digital systems.

That means the future of warfare may become less visible but even more technologically advanced.

Why This Story Matters Beyond the Military

Although this technology is being developed for defense purposes, military innovation often affects everyday life later.

Many modern technologies originally connected to military research eventually became common consumer products, including:

  • GPS,

  • the internet,

  • drones,

  • and satellite communications.

That means future AI breakthroughs developed for defense could eventually influence:

  • smartphones,

  • transportation,

  • cybersecurity,

  • automation,

  • and public safety systems.

The impact could extend far beyond the battlefield.
